Nainital , Uttrakhand , India

Nainital is a favorite tourist destination. The hill station provides superb view of Icy mountains and splendid water bodies. Lot of tourism related business, mainly hotels and restaurants have sprung up all thru the valley. You could watch Everest mountain, which is in Nepal. Horse rides are available but slightly risky as the trainer will leave the horse after some time along with you and the horses are trained to trek the mountains and you will get frightened as the horse go up thru narrow trails and take you to the destination regardless of the presence of a trainer during the journey.

There are udan khotla like sky safari available which will take you to the top of the mountain and back and you could enjoy the beauty from those heights. There are several lakes in and around the place and boating facilities are available at nominal costs and most of the places are very beautiful and brings freshness back into your life at least for some moments.

Nariman Point is Mumbai's premier business district. It was named after Khursheed Framji Nariman, a Parsi visionary. The area is situated on land reclaimed from the sea. It had the distinction of having the highest commercial real estate rental space in the world in 1995 at $175 per square foot ($1880/m²). As per 2006 the area prices rose sharply to 450 US$ per sq ft. ($4800/m²). 2007.Property prices Nariman Point hit a new high as a flat sold for a record $8.62 million (USD) on November 26 2007[1], at an astonishing $2488 (Rs.97,842) per square foot. The area is situated on the extreme southern tip of Marine Drive. It houses some of India's premier business headquarters.

At Matri Mandir , Aurovile, Pondichery , Chennai , India

This is my second journey towards pondichery. My intention was to cover the left out places which we couldnt travel during the first journey. I was driving my four wheeler Tata India and my journey was smooth thru the scenic East Coast Road (commonly called ECR).

We reached the Matri Mandir after a long journery .We took a deviation from the ECR to reach Aurovile, the universal city that is coming up in the suburbs of Pondichery (More about auroville here (http://www.auroville.org/) . Matri Mandir , is located here. This is the worship place of people living in auroville. Lot of tourists have come to see the Matri Mandir. The place is calm and quiet and we need to take a long queue to reach inside the Mandir. As we step towards the rotating stairs we reach a dark room where a Diamond like illuminating structure is placed.
